Transaction

e30c1fa408335d2143a505f3bc8818890a00a8879e7a524f5984f49b9a744ee1
233,576 confirmations
Timestamp
1633654952
Block704,029
Fee1,030 sats
Fee rate5 sats/vB
view on mempool.space

Inputs & Outputs